Not a bug
BYOND Version:N/A (Website Bug)
Operating System:Windows 7 Home Premium 64-bit
Web Browser:Firefox 3.6.13
Applies to:Website
Status: Not a bug

The Feedback tab on hubs only seems to appear on hubs you own, even though BYOND Members supposedly have access. You can still pull up the Feedback tab by going through the submissions link on the games page, or by manually appending ?tab=feedback to the games hub address.
This is intentional, as we didn't want the feedback to be over- or mis-used (since it acts a lot like the comments). We figured that anyone interested enough to browse the submissions might want to leave feedback.